“The Venezuelan refugee and migrant crisis has become a key pillar in the administration’s justification for military action. President Trump has accused the Venezuelan government of sending criminal migrants to the U.S.-Mexico border, and stemming the flow of Venezuelan migrants appears to be one of the major motivations guiding current policy. Migration should therefore also be one of the key considerations that policymakers weighing intervention should take into account. Our report attempts to model what new outflows from Venezuela might look like based on different U.S. actions.” (11/12/25)
